Summary

The campground offers a range of amenities to make your camping experience comfortable and enjoyable. There are 25 spacious and well-maintained campsites available for tents and RVs, all equipped with picnic tables and fire rings. The campground also provides clean restrooms and hot showers for campers' convenience. Additionally, there is a dump station available for RVs.

Reservations are accepted at Andrew Jackson State Park, allowing campers to secure their spot in advance. This is particularly recommended during peak season to ensure availability. The best time of year to visit the camping area is during the spring and fall when the weather is mild and pleasant. The park offers beautiful trails for hiking and biking, offering a chance to explore the surrounding nature and wildlife.

Campers should be aware of a few things when visiting Andrew Jackson State Park. There is no Wi-Fi available at the campground, so it's an opportunity to disconnect and fully immerse in nature. Additionally, pets are not allowed in the campground area, so it's important to plan accordingly. Overall, Andrew Jackson State Park camping area provides a great camping experience with its amenities, reservation system, and natural surroundings.

Camping Essential Practices

Pack It In, Pack It Out
Take all trash, food scraps, and gear back with you to keep campsites clean and protect wildlife.
Respect Wildlife
Observe animals from a distance, store food securely, and never feed wildlife to maintain natural behavior and safety.
Know Before You Go
Check weather, fire restrictions, trail conditions, and permit requirements to ensure a safe and well-planned trip.
Minimize Campfire Impact
Use established fire rings, keep fires small, fully extinguish them, or opt for a camp stove when fires are restricted.
Leave What You Find
Preserve natural and cultural features by avoiding removal of plants, rocks, artifacts, or other elements of the environment.
